Miniclip enjoying iPhone success

Miniclip, one of the biggest online casual games portals, has reported promising figures for its iPhone game Fragger. The title was released in early June, with a free version following a month later.

Focus: Bejeweled’s 10 years of success

It’s hard to believe, but Bejeweled is now 10 years old. Here we take a look at how the hugely popular PopCap game spread across almost every platform with unstoppable success.
